What Should Patients Expect During an MRA Procedure?

During an MRA procedure, patients lie on a table that slides into the MRI machine. They may be given a contrast agent to enhance the visibility of blood vessels. The procedure is painless but can be noisy due to the MRI machine's operation. Patients are usually asked to stay still to ensure clear images are captured. The entire process typically takes between 30 to 60 minutes.
